Unhappy My 2000 Silverado won't start

My 2000 Silverado Z71 start but dies after 1 second , security light is blinking.Try the remote also waited 10 minutes with the ignition on. Still won't start? Someone please help

Re: My 2000 Silverado won't start

The Theft Deterent system has detected a problem and set a code in the PCM and BCM.
Unfortunatly, it thinks you are trying to steal it.
Do you have a remote starter installed?
First thing is to retrieve the codes..that will determine what diagnostics need to be done next.
